>>>> Actually ancient memory tells me that, unfortunately, netback's backend-
>>>> frontend GSO protocol is broken in this way... it requires one more
>>> response slot than the number of requests it consumes (for the extra
>>> metadata), which means that if the frontend keeps the ring full you can get
>>> overflow. It's a bit of a tangent though, because that code doesn't use this
>>> macro (or in fact check the ring has space in any way IIRC). The prefix variant
>>> of the protocol is ok though.
>>>
>>> I think it's not: it consumes a request for the metadata, and when the
>>> packet is grant copied to the guest, it creates a response for that slot
>>> as well.
>>
>> As explained verbally, it doesn't consume a request for the 'extra' info. Let me elaborate here for the benefit of the list...
>>
>> In xenvif_gop_skb(), in the non-prefix GSO case, a single request is consumed for the header along with a meta slot which is used to hold the GSO data. Later on in xenvif_rx_action() the code calls make_rx_response() for the header, but then *before* moving onto the next meta slot it makes an 'extra' response for the GSO metadata. So - one meta slot - one request consumed, but two responses produced.
>> So this mechanism totally relies on the netfront driver not completely filling the shared ring. If it ever does, you'll get overflow.
>>
>
> (... which reminds me of the heisenbug Sander is seeing.)
>
> But do we not check for there's enough space in the ring before
> procceeding?

Thinking further what Paul said, we might be actually OK. At the end of 
xenvif_gop_frag_copy there is this:

if (*head && ((1 << gso_type) & vif->gso_mask))
	vif->rx.req_cons++;

So although netback doesn't call RING_GET_REQUEST to consume the 
request, it does so by increasing req_cons. And netfront automagically 
detect that in xennet_get_extras, and calls xennet_move_rx_slot to move 
that buffer to req_prod_pvt. Same happens when the backend send a 
response that it couldn't use the slot and it doesn't contain any data.
